APP专业文章

app开发核心功能是什么,app开发的主要技术

本凡科技(广州App事业部) 发布时间:2023-10-13 阅读次数:153

[标题] 提升你的用户体验——深入了解APP开发的核心功能

[引言] 如今移动应用程序(APP)已经成为人们生活中不可或缺的一部分。无论是购物、社交、娱乐还是工作,我们几乎都要依赖APP来实现。好的APP不仅需要拥有漂亮的界面设计,更需要具备稳定、快捷、灵活的核心功能。本文将探讨APP开发的核心功能,并为您介绍如何通过核心功能提升用户体验。

[内容] 一、界面设计与用户体验

任何一个成功的APP都离不开良好的界面设计和用户体验。APP界面的设计直接影响用户对APP的印象和使用习惯。优秀的用户界面是简洁直观的,同时符合大众的审美和习惯。为了提供更优质的用户体验,开发者需要注重以下几点:

1. 响应速度: 用户对一个APP的第一印象往往来自于其响应速度。一个快速响应的APP可以增加用户的使用欲望,反之则会失去用户。因此,开发者需要优化APP的加载速度,减少卡顿和等待时间,提升用户体验。

2. 导航与操作逻辑: 优秀的导航设计可以帮助用户快速找到所需的功能和信息。开发者需考虑用户的操作习惯,设计易于理解和使用的导航栏、标签和按钮等界面元素,确保用户可以快速上手并准确操作。

3. 轻量化与易扩展: 用户对APP的不断使用往往会产生大量的数据,开发者需要设计轻量化的界面,尽量减少APP的存储和内存占用。同时,良好的设计还应该兼顾未来的扩展性,以便随着用户需求的变化进行功能和界面的更新。

二、数据安全与隐私保护

对于一个APP来说,用户的数据安全和隐私保护是最重要的核心功能之一。在信息爆炸的时代,数据泄露和隐私侵犯问题日益突出,这也给APP的开发者带来了严峻的挑战。为保障用户隐私和数据安全,开发者应该:

1. 采用加密技术: 在传输和储存用户数据时,采用可靠的加密技术可以有效降低数据泄露和被窃取的风险,保护用户的个人信息。

2. 权限管理: APP需要获取用户的一些权限来实现功能,但过度的权限申请可能引发用户的担忧。开发者需审慎使用权限,避免向用户索取不必要的权限,保护用户的隐私。

3. 安全更新与漏洞修复: 随着科技的不断发展,黑客和攻击者也在寻找新的攻击方式。开发者需要及时发布安全更新,修复软件漏洞和纠正安全问题,为用户提供一个安全可靠的使用环境。

三、性能优化与系统兼容性

良好的性能和系统兼容性是APP开发的另外两个非常重要的核心功能。用户通常会对反应迅速、不卡顿和兼容多种设备的APP更感兴趣。为了提供出色的用户体验,开发者应该:

1. 优化代码: 通过优化代码结构和算法,减少资源占用和提高运行效率,从而使APP更快速且稳定。

2. 多设备适配: 不同的设备具有不同的屏幕大小和分辨率,开发者需要确保APP适配各种常见的设备,提供一致的用户体验。

3. 内存管理与释放: 持续运行的APP会占用设备的资源,特别是内存。开发者需要合理管理和释放内存,防止APP因资源不足而崩溃或变得缓慢。

[结尾] 在当今的竞争激烈的APP市场中,仅仅依靠漂亮的界面设计已经不再足够。APP开发的核心功能对于提升用户体验和用户满意度起着至关重要的作用。只有注重界面设计、数据安全与隐私保护以及性能优化与系统兼容性,才能够创建出卓越的APP,为用户带来出色的体验。作为APP开发者,我们应该不断完善和优化核心功能,为用户提供更加出色的服务。